Please click here: https://youtu.be/MrNWtn42prY Schedule: Tuesday - Thursday 8am-6pm and Friday 8am-5pm Benefit Highlights: + Paid Time Off + 401(K) with discretionary employer match + Medical with In-Network & Custom Network discounts + Dental + No Laboratory Charges for In-House Testing Essential Job Functions + Fulfills patient care responsibilities as assigned that may include checking schedules and organizing patient flow; accompanying patients to exam/procedure room; assisting patients as needed with walking transfers, dressing, collecting specimens, preparing for exam, etc.; collecting patient history; performing screening per provider guidelines; assisting providers/nurses with various procedures; charting; relaying instructions to patients/families; answering calls, and providing pertinent information. + Fulfills clerical responsibilities as assigned that may include sending/receiving patient medical records; obtaining lab/x-ray reports, hospital notes, referral information, etc.; completing forms/requisitions as needed; and patient demographics; managing and updating charts to ensure that information is complete and filed appropriately; + Fulfills environmental responsibilities as assigned that may include setting up instruments and equipment according to provider protocols; cleaning exam/procedure rooms, instruments, and equipment between patient visits to maintain infection control; keeping appropriate records; ordering, sorting, storing supplies; and restocking exam/procedure rooms. + Fulfills the organizations responsibilities as assigned including; respecting and promoting patient’s rights; sharing problems relating to patients and or staff with immediate supervisor. + Fulfills clinical Medical Assisting responsibilities that vary according to state law, which may include medical/surgical asepsis; checking vital signs or measurements; physical examination preparations, clinical pharmacology; drug administration through various routes including injections; prescription verifications with provider's orders; applying dressings and suture removal; bio hazard waste disposal and monitoring; therapeutic modalities; instructing patients with assistive devices, laboratory procedures including Occupations Safety and Health Administrations (OSHA) guidelines; quality control methods; CLIA-waived testing; specimen handling such as urine, throat, vaginal, stool, and sputum; emergency triage and first aid. Medical Assistants must adhere to the MA scope of practice in the laboratory. + Reliable attendance and presence at work.
